Subject: [PATCH 3/8] Docs/mm/damon/design: document DAMON sample modules
Date: Sun, 18 Jan 2026 10:02:54 -0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260118180305.70023-4-sj@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260118180305.70023-1-sj@kernel.org>

People sometimes get confused about the purposes of DAMON
special-purpose modules and sample modules.  Clarify those on the design
document by adding a section describing their existence and purposes.

+Sample DAMON Modules
+--------------------
+
+DAMON modules that provides example DAMON kernel API usages.
+
+kernel programmers can build their own special or general purpose DAMON modules
+using DAMON kernel API.  To help them easily understand how DAMON kernel API
+can be used, a few sample modules are provided under ``samples/damon/`` of the
+linux source tree.  Please note that these modules are not developed for being
+used on real products, but only for showing how DAMON kernel API can be used in
+simple ways.
